Manufacturing Tolerances and Inspection Guidelines v7

Overall glass dimensional tolerances are shown in Table A. These tolerances apply for flat toughened glass. Different tolerances apply to curved glass and are shown in the ''Curvature'' section of this document. All measurements should be taken using a calibrated tool with 0.5mm increments. TECKSON GLASS CO., LIMITED,QINGDAO SUNGEM

Teckson glass can supply you high quality photovoltaic glass (PV glass ) for solar system use. Standard thickness is 3.2mm and 4.0mm2. Thickness Tolerance: 3.2mm±0.20mm4.0mm±0.30mm; tolerance for other thickness should be confirmed by the seller and buyer3.Max size2250mm×3300mm4.Solar Transmittance (3.2mm):≥91.6%

What is laminated Solar Photovoltaic Glass?

Laminated solar photovoltaic glass is defined as laminated glass that integrates the function of photovoltaic power generation. ISO 12543 (Glass in building — Laminated glass and laminated safety glass) is referenced for many of the requirements other than electrical properties.

What standards are included in a photovoltaic system?

In addition to referencing international electro-technical photovoltaic standards such as IEC 61215, IEC 61646 and IEC 61730, typical standards from the building sector are also included, such as: EN 13501 (Safety in case of fire); EN 13022 (Safety and accessibility in use); EN 12758 (Protec-tion against noise).

Are BIPV modules compatible with laminated glass?

Many BIPV modules have a laminated glass configura-tion. In this case, BIPV should comply with the construction materials standards for laminated glass such as ISO 12543.
